Accused of Burglary in a House Were Sentenced to Eight Years in Prison - Today's News in El Salvador

Summary by lanoticiasv.com
Forced into the victim's home, he was held by his neck, beaten with a rod on one of his legs and his wallet SANTA ANA was stolen.- Neri Amílcar Hernández Castellón and Armando Antonio Cabrera Vega were convicted of the crime of aggravated robbery and sentenced to 8 years in prison, the Attorney General's Office (FGR) reported. The crime was committed on August 3, 2022.
